Output eb0ea153aea65e39c7cc2197d12e539979eea8eb8c8e79df2ed209416ddd19b1:1

value
4463335601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c6c4ee84123417bbc327058a2b05a8a540afd90 OP_EQUAL
address
37CWDSZDNm6RDK13fMqtbL5v3nibvPQy1L
transaction
eb0ea153aea65e39c7cc2197d12e539979eea8eb8c8e79df2ed209416ddd19b1
spent
true